Ingredients for Cucumber Salad with Blueberries and Feta Cheese
Gathering fresh ingredients is half the fun of making this Cucumber Salad with Blueberries and Feta Cheese! Let’s dive into what you’ll need:
- English cucumbers – Crisp and refreshing, they are the perfect base for this salad. I love using large ones to create a satisfying crunch.
- Blueberries – Their natural sweetness balances out the savory elements beautifully, adding delightful bursts of flavor with every bite.
- Red onion – This adds just the right zing! Finely diced, it blends well without overwhelming the other flavors.
- Feta cheese – Creamy and tangy, feta provides a rich contrast to the crisp cucumbers and sweet blueberries. If you prefer, goat cheese is a lovely substitute.
- Fresh basil – The aromatic touch of basil elevates this salad! If basil isn’t on hand, mint or parsley can work in a pinch.
- Olive oil – A good quality extra virgin olive oil works magic in any dressing, imparting a smooth richness.
- White balsamic vinegar – It lends a mildly sweet flavor. If you can’t find it, feel free to use regular balsamic vinegar instead.
- Honey – Just a hint adds a touch of sweetness to the dressing; maple syrup is a great alternative.
- Kosher salt and ground black pepper – These seasoning staples bring everything together!

How to Make Cucumber Salad with Blueberries and Feta Cheese
Prepare the Ingredients
Let’s start with the star of the show: the cucumbers! I peel them and slice in half lengthwise. Then, I scoop out the seeds with a spoon, making room for that crunch. After, I chop them into bite-sized pieces.
Next, I dice the red onion into tiny bits—careful not to make my eyes water! Then comes the blueberries; I gently rinse them under cold water before letting them dry.
Last but not least, I chiffonade the fresh basil. I stack a few leaves, roll them up like a little basil burrito, and slice them into thin ribbons. All these fresh ingredients create a beautiful base for our salad!
Make the Dressing
Now, let’s whip up the dressing! In a small bowl, I add the olive oil, white balsamic vinegar, and a touch of honey. I whisk it together until it forms a smooth, well-combined mixture. This dressing brings a lovely balance of savory and sweet, hitting all the right notes.
Remember, the dressing is the finishing touch, and a great dressing can elevate the whole dish!
Combine the Salad
Time to bring everything together! In a large bowl, I toss in the cucumbers, blueberries, diced red onion, and feta. Then, I pour the dressing over the top and gently fold all the ingredients together.
I make sure everything gets coated evenly, so each bite is bursting with flavor. This is where the magic happens, and it’s so satisfying to see it all come together!
Season and Serve
After combining, it’s seasoning time! I sprinkle kosher salt and ground black pepper over the salad, adjusting to my taste. If I have a moment, I like to let the salad sit for about 30 minutes to let the flavors meld together.
Then, I serve it up right away, or let it chill in the fridge until I’m ready to enjoy. Either way, it’s a showstopper on the table, ready to refresh and delight!

FAQs about Cucumber Salad with Blueberries and Feta Cheese
As with any beloved recipe, questions can arise. Here are some FAQs about my Cucumber Salad with Blueberries and Feta Cheese that you might find helpful:
How long does this salad last in the fridge?
This salad can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. However, I recommend enjoying it fresh or within a day for optimal flavor and texture.
Can I make this salad 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the salad a few hours in advance. Just be sure to toss the dressing in right before serving to keep everything crisp and fresh.
What are some additional toppings I can add?
You can experiment with toppings like toasted nuts, crunchy seeds, or even a handful of chickpeas for added protein. Each will enhance the flavor and texture of your salad.
Is this salad suitable for meal prep?
Yes! Preparing individual servings in mason jars makes it easy to grab and go throughout the week. Just add the dressing right before eating to keep things fresh.
Can I use different types of cheese?
Certainly! While Feta cheese provides a creamy tang, you can also use goat cheese or even a vegan cheese alternative for a delightful twist!

Description
This refreshing Cucumber Salad with Blueberries and Feta Cheese delights your taste buds with a perfect balance of flavors.
Ingredients
- 4 cups English cucumbers, peeled, halved lengthwise, seeds scooped out and sliced (around 2 large English cucumbers)
- 1 pint blueberries
- 1/4 cup red onion, finely diced
- 3/4 cup Feta cheese
- 8–10 large fresh basil leaves, chiffonade
- 3 Tablespoons olive oil
- 2 Tablespoons white balsamic vinegar
- 1/2 teaspoon honey
- Kosher salt, to taste
- Ground black pepper, to taste
Instructions
- In a large bowl combine cucumbers, blueberries, red onion, Feta cheese, and basil.
- In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, white balsamic vinegar, and honey until well combined.
- Pour the dressing over the salad and toss to coat.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Serve immediately or refrigerate until serving.
